What Are the Key Elements of a Working Roof Drainage System?
A functioning system reliably channels water from the roof surface out and away from a building’s foundation. Most homes in the community use some combination of:
- Gutters along the roofline, directing runoff to downspouts
- Downspouts that carry water down from gutters
- Extensions and splash blocks that move water further from the foundation
- Roof slopes or pitches that shed water efficiently
For flat or low-pitch roofs—sometimes found on outbuildings or certain older homes—internal drains (through-roof plumbing) and scuppers (wall openings) might also be present.
How Does Local Weather Affect Roof Water Management?
The climate in Red Hook brings regular seasonal changes:
- Heavy spring rains and summer thunderstorms can overwhelm undersized or blocked gutters.
- Fall leaf drop quickly clogs gutters, especially in areas with mature trees.
- Snow and ice buildup can create ice dams, forcing meltwater under shingles and causing leaks.
Effective roof drainage planning has to account for these patterns. Homeowners should be aware that “just enough” guttering for dry weather may not work during a late-winter thaw or a muddy spring.
What Should Residents Look for in Roof Slope and Gutter Design?
Proper slope (or “pitch”) ensures water naturally flows toward drainage channels. Most residential roofs are designed with at least a moderate pitch. On older or historic houses, verifying that the slope hasn't been compromised by settling or sagging is key.
Gutter size and placement should be adequate for expected rainfall. Common issues include:
- Gutters too small or installed with insufficient slope, leading to standing water
- Downspouts spaced too far apart or terminating too close to the home’s foundation
For most homes, gutters should be positioned under the roof edge with a slight downward angle toward each downspout. Downspouts should be directed several feet away from the base of the structure, especially where basements are common.
How Often Should Gutters and Drains Be Cleaned?
In the city, it’s practical for homeowners to check and clear gutters at least twice each year: after the major leaf fall in late autumn, and again in early spring. In heavily wooded neighborhoods, additional checks—especially after windy storms—are smart.
Neglect is a frequent cause of drainage failures. Gutters blocked by leaves, pine needles, or nesting debris can lead to water overflow, even on otherwise well-designed systems.
Are Gutter Guards or Screens Effective Here?
Gutter guards—screens or covers that block debris while allowing water in—can reduce maintenance for many homes in the region, but they are not foolproof.
- Fine-mesh screens work well for small leaves and seeds but may need occasional brushing.
- Solid-surface covers are less prone to clogging but sometimes allow heavy rain to skip past entirely.

Homeowners should periodically inspect guards even if maintenance is reduced. No system is “maintenance-free,” particularly during peak autumn leaf drop.
What About Managing Downspout Flow and Foundation Protection?
Water should never be allowed to pool near the house. Most issues with wet basements, cracked foundations, or landscape erosion in the area stem from improper downspout placement. Basic principles to keep in mind:
- Downspouts should terminate at least 4–6 feet from the building, often using flexible extensions or splash blocks.
- Direct water onto a slight grade away from the property. Avoid letting runoff flow onto walkways or neighboring lots.
- For homes with limited space between properties, consider dry wells or underground piping to move water further away.

Are There Local Considerations for Ice Dams and Winter Drainage?
The freeze-thaw cycles during local winters pose unique challenges for roof drainage. Ice dams form when snow on a warm roof melts and then refreezes at the colder eaves, trapping water.
To minimize this risk:
- Ensure proper insulation and ventilation in attics to prevent heat loss and uneven roof temperatures
- Clear snow from the roof edge after heavy storms when safe to do so
- Maintain clear gutters before winter to allow any meltwater to flow freely
Recognizing and addressing ice buildup early can prevent more costly roof repairs in the spring.
